[发明专利]一种忆阻器计算系统安全性增强方法有效
申请号: | 201911015821.1 | 申请日: | 2019-10-24 |
公开(公告)号: | CN110929859B | 公开(公告)日: | 2022-09-06 |
发明(设计)人: | 邹敏辉;王添;张欢欢 | 申请(专利权)人: | 南京理工大学 |
主分类号: | G06N3/063 | 分类号: | G06N3/063;G06N3/04;G06F21/71 |
代理公司: | 南京理工大学专利中心 32203 | 代理人: | 朱沉雁 |
地址: | 210094 江*** | 国省代码: | 江苏;32 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 忆阻器 计算 系统 安全性 增强 方法 | ||
1.一种忆阻器计算系统安全性增强方法,其特征在于,包括以下步骤:
步骤1、评估RRAM交叉开关映射方法的安全性,并分析数据窃取的两种方法,具体如下:
步骤1.1、假设RRAM单元的最大电导为Gon,最小电导为Goff;每个神经网络权值矩阵由一个连接正电压的正RRAM交叉开关和一个连接负电压的负RRAM交叉开关表示;神经网络权值矩阵第i行第j列元素wij由正RRAM交叉开关中的第i行第j列单元和负RRAM交叉开关中的第i行第j列单元表示;
得
步骤1.2、RRAM器件的映射方法1:
RRAM器件的映射方法2:
步骤1.3、根据上面的两种映射方法,有两种窃取方式,窃取方法1为访问每个正/负交叉开关对的一个交叉开关,窃取方法2为访问每个正/负交叉开关对的两个交叉开关;再分别推断出相应的wij,转入步骤2
步骤2、针对两种窃取方法,分别使用两种不同的防范方法来增强RRAM计算系统的安全性,具体如下:
步骤2.1、针对步骤1.3的窃取方法1防范方法,探索偏置空间,对每个神经网络权值矩阵元素应用不同的偏置;
步骤2.2、针对步骤1.3的窃取方法2防范方法,通过插入行混淆模块隐藏每对正/负交叉开关的行连接,转入步骤3;
步骤3、利用两种启发式算法来优化混淆模块的硬件开销,具体如下:
步骤3.1、优化技术1:通过增加一层逆多路复用器来减少多路复用器的数量;
步骤3.2、优化技术2:只保护神经网络的部分层。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于南京理工大学,未经南京理工大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201911015821.1/1.html,转载请声明来源钻瓜专利网。
- 上一篇:一种耐火单元窗
- 下一篇:一种电动汽车电气系统电机控制器MCU电压泄放方法